Mick McCarthy was asked about Lee Tomlin's return to the first team, during his press conference after the 3-1 win over Coventry City.

Mick had previous hoped that Tomlin would be available again for the Preston game on February 20th, but has now said that won't be happening.



Updated: Lee Tomlin hip not mended, so could be at least another month as was unable to train properly so had to stop.






Full quotes from the manager below:



MICK McCARTHY:

"It's not happening. We'd encouraged that, definitely (for Tomlin to come back for February 20th). But he's come back and trained two or three times with the Under 23s and then gone off because his hip has been bothering him.

The programme was he was going to train for two or three weeks with the Under 23s, have two Under 23 games and then train with us.

He's not completed two or three weeks training and he's not played those two Under 23 games, purely and simply because his hip's bothering him.

Unless that gets sorted out, it's unlikely he'll be available for the first team any time soon.

I'm still waiting for Lee Tomlin to complete those two to three weeks training and then play a couple of games."
